2026/1/9 10:29:08
网站建设
项目流程
免费网站专业建站,网站优怎么做,杭州网站提升排名,怎么建设网站网页NodeGraphQt终极指南#xff1a;告别可视化开发困境的5步解决方案 【免费下载链接】NodeGraphQt Node graph framework that can be re-implemented into applications that supports PySide2 项目地址: https://gitcode.com/gh_mirrors/no/NodeGraphQt
你是否曾经为构…NodeGraphQt终极指南告别可视化开发困境的5步解决方案【免费下载链接】NodeGraphQtNode graph framework that can be re-implemented into applications that supports PySide2项目地址: https://gitcode.com/gh_mirrors/no/NodeGraphQt你是否曾经为构建复杂的节点图界面而头疼面对拖拽连接、属性编辑、布局管理等需求传统的UI开发方式往往让你陷入代码的泥潭。现在让我为你揭示一个能够彻底改变这一现状的终极方案。问题诊断开发者面临的3大核心痛点痛点1连线逻辑混乱不堪想象一下这样的场景多个节点之间复杂的连接关系连线交叉重叠用户根本无法理清数据流向。这就是传统开发方式下常见的困境。痛点2界面交互体验差节点拖拽卡顿、缩放不流畅、选择操作不直观——这些问题直接影响用户的使用体验和工作效率。痛点3定制扩展成本高每个项目都有独特的需求但大多数框架的定制过程都过于复杂需要深入理解底层架构。图NodeGraphQt属性面板支持实时编辑节点参数告别混乱的属性管理核心方案NodeGraphQt的5大破局利器方案1智能连线系统告别手动计算连线路径的烦恼。NodeGraphQt内置的智能连线算法能够自动避让节点保持连接清晰可读。实际价值你的用户将获得清晰的数据流向展示无需费力解读复杂的连接关系。方案2模块化节点架构采用乐高积木式的开发理念每个节点都是独立的模块可以自由组合和扩展。实施要点from NodeGraphQt import NodeGraph from NodeGraphQt.nodes import BaseNode # 注册节点类型 graph.register_node(MyCustomNode)方案3多视图协同工作想象一下这样的工作场景主画布负责节点布局属性面板实时编辑参数曲线编辑器调整动画效果——所有这些视图都能无缝协作。图基于NodeGraphQt开发的复杂节点系统支持多面板联动编辑实战演练从零构建专业节点编辑器第一步环境搭建与基础配置git clone https://gitcode.com/gh_mirrors/no/NodeGraphQt cd NodeGraphQt pip install -r requirements.txt第二步核心功能快速实现在5分钟内创建你的第一个节点图应用# 创建节点图实例 graph NodeGraph() # 添加基础节点 input_node graph.create_node(BaseNode, name数据输入) process_node graph.create_node(BaseNode, name数据处理) output_node graph.create_node(BaseNode, name结果输出) # 建立连接关系 graph.connect_nodes(input_node.outputs[0], process_node.inputs[0])第三步界面优化与用户体验提升通过简单的配置就能获得专业的交互效果流畅的拖拽体验智能的框选操作实时的属性反馈图NodeGraphQt提供的多样化节点类型满足不同场景需求进阶技巧深度定制与性能优化技巧1自定义节点样式想要让节点更具品牌特色NodeGraphQt支持完全自定义节点外观从颜色、形状到图标都可以按需调整。技巧2属性控件扩展框架内置了丰富的属性编辑控件包括颜色选择器数值滑块文件路径选择多值向量编辑技巧3性能优化策略当节点数量达到数百个时如何保持流畅的性能这里有几个实用建议合理使用节点分组优化连线渲染逻辑实现按需加载机制行动指南立即开始的4步实施路径步骤1获取框架源码git clone https://gitcode.com/gh_mirrors/no/NodeGraphQt步骤2运行示例程序通过研究提供的示例代码快速理解框架的核心概念和最佳实践。步骤3定制开发需求基于你的具体业务场景设计相应的节点类型和连接规则。步骤4集成与部署将开发完成的节点图模块集成到你的主应用中完成最终的产品化。资源整合精选学习路径官方文档深度解读项目中的docs目录提供了完整的开发指南建议按以下顺序学习基础概念介绍API参考手册进阶应用案例示例项目分析重点研究examples目录下的代码basic_example.py基础功能演示nodes/自定义节点实现hotkeys/快捷键配置总结为什么NodeGraphQt是你的最佳选择通过这个框架你将获得开发效率提升10倍以上维护成本大幅降低用户体验质的飞跃不要再为复杂的节点图界面开发而苦恼。现在就开始使用NodeGraphQt用最少的代码实现最专业的效果。记住优秀的工具不应该成为开发的障碍而应该是你创造价值的助力。立即行动开启你的高效可视化开发之旅【免费下载链接】NodeGraphQtNode graph framework that can be re-implemented into applications that supports PySide2项目地址: https://gitcode.com/gh_mirrors/no/NodeGraphQt创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考